Solving Cloud Storage Challenges: The Filecoin Approach

  • Filecoin is a decentralized stockpiling network that permits clients to store records and information in a protected, dependable way.
  • It utilizes blockchain innovation and cryptography to keep up with document honesty and forestall unapproved access. 
  • Filecoin nodes provide storage capacity and retrieves files for clients, earning FIL tokens as payment.

As our digital world expands dramatically, new cloud storage solutions are expected to aid the huge amounts of data being created. Traditional centralized servers face difficulties with security, cost, and reliability at this enormous scope. Decentralized storage networks like Filecoin provide a creative solution by conveying data across numerous hubs on a blockchain-powered network. This kills essential issues of disappointment and diminishes hacking chances. Filecoin explicitly addresses the requirements of high-volume storage for ventures and people alike

Lower Costs

On Filecoin’s decentralized network, individual users provide storage capacity to earn FIL tokens. This peer-to-peer structure significantly reduces infrastructure and operational costs compared to traditional data centers. Clients pay for reliable storage at competitive rates. The blockchain verification process also eliminates intermediaries that drive up costs. Overall, Filecoin offers lower and more transparent storage costs at any scale.

By having users provide storage capacity in exchange for FIL tokens, Filecoin avoids the high overhead of traditional data centers. There is no need for rent, utilities, equipment maintenance, or IT staff. These savings directly translate to lower costs for clients. Additionally, the fee structure and payments are codified on the blockchain, eliminating opaque pricing from intermediaries. Everything is transparent and optimized for lower costs.

Enhanced Security

Filecoin leverages blockchain technology to bolster security. Client files are encrypted, shredded into pieces, and distributed across multiple nodes. This effectively prevents hacking or data loss. File integrity is continually verified through proof-of-storage cryptographic challenges. The decentralized nature of Filecoin also eliminates central points of failure that hackers can exploit. With no intermediaries controlling data, clients can rest assured their files are secure on Filecoin.

The utilization of blockchain, digital money wallets, public/private keys, and other cryptography gives state-of-the-art security to put away documents. Information is encoded from start to finish. Breaking files into fragments and storing them across many nodes protects against data loss. The blockchain’s immutable ledger means hackers cannot overwrite or delete records. Frequent cryptographic challenges ensure ongoing file integrity. With no central servers to attack, threats are reduced exponentially.

Reliability and Availability

The Filecoin network’s distributed architecture provides substantial reliability and availability advantages. With data replicated across many nodes, file availability remains high even if some nodes go offline. Failed or underperforming nodes are penalized and replaced to uphold standards. Economic incentives encourage nodes to provide consistent uptime and enough dedicated storage capacity. The result is data that remains safe and accessible 24/7, unlike traditional cloud storage with single points of failure.

Storing fragments of files across multiple nodes builds tremendous redundancy in the system. If some nodes fail, the file can still be reconstructed from other nodes. Underperforming nodes are penalized and risk losing clients, incentivizing proper maintenance. Nodes also compete to offer the lowest storage prices and fastest retrieval times to earn more. This market-based structure ensures ample storage capacity and uptime availability to meet client demands 24/7. Compared to traditional cloud storage dependent on a few data centers, Filecoin’s decentralized model offers clear reliability advantages.
